Pull down on the second set of clamp handles to release the clamps from the stowed position. The fuel pump symbol points to the side of the vehicle where the fuel door is located. Any reading within the normal range indicates that the engine cooling system is operating satisfactorily.
It should not be allowed to exceed the upper limits of the normal operating range. Idle the vehicle with the air conditioner turned off until the pointer drops back into the normal range. The pointer should stay within the normal range if the battery is charged.
This cycling operation is caused by the post-heat cycle of the intake manifold heater system. The number of cycles and the length of the cycling operation is controlled by the engine control module. A continuous high or low reading under normal driving conditions may indicate a lubrication system malfunction.
